IE7 Freezes

I've recently ran into a problem with IE7. It freezes up after awhile, at
first I thought it was a bad connection but that wasn't the case. I've ran
several spyware, and anti virus scans and have found nothing. After I restart
my computer, and open IE everything works fine for awhile and then IE7
freezes. I close out the window and start the program again and nothings
loads, unless I restart my computer. I've cleared my cookies and temp.
internet files and nothing works. I have plenty of memory and disk space, and
the problem occured a week ago and won't go away. Is there anything anyone
could suggest?

Re: IE7 Freezes

Hi,
Try the Reset button in Internet Options> Advanced. Note that this will
delete stored (autocomplete) passwords. Do you have those recorded
elsewhere? This will also disable all add-ons. Leave them disabled for a
while to see if the problem is resolved. If it is, re-enable add-ons
individually until the problem returns.
See: http://www.enhanceie.com/ie/troubleshoot.asp
for troubleshooting information.

The troublesome program may not show up as an add-on. Disable other
security, privacy, ad-blocking, appearance tweaking programs to see if one
of them is causing the problem. Any program that interacts with Internet
Explorer could be causing this. The connection with IE may not be obvious,
such as Google Desktop.

A firewall or security suite could be causing this problem. Be sure to turn
on
the Windows Firewall from Control Panel> Windows Firewall before disabling a
third-party firewall or security suite during testing.

I know of three causes for the vast majority of such problems:
1. Incompatible add-ons: What if you right click the IE icon on the desktop
and choose Start Without Add-ons?
Or go to Start | All Programs | Accessories | System Tools | Internet
Explorer (No Add-ons).

2. Tools | Internet Options | Advanced
Scroll to the bottom and click Reset Internet Explorer Settings. See this
article first:
How to use Reset Internet Explorer Settings (RIES):
http://support.microsoft.com/kb/923737
